init elas atelier #1
@@ -32,7 +32,7 @@ export default function Login() {
|
||||
<div className="max-w-md mx-auto mt-16">
|
||||
<div className="glass p-10">
|
||||
<div className="font-display italic text-[var(--subtext0)] text-xs tracking-[0.3em] uppercase mb-3 text-center">
|
||||
Curator's entrance
|
||||
Artist's entrance
|
||||
</div>
|
||||
<h1 className="font-display italic text-3xl md:text-4xl font-semibold text-[var(--text)] mb-2 text-center leading-tight">
|
||||
Sign in
|
||||
|
||||
@@ -21,7 +21,7 @@ if (Astro.cookies.get('admin_session')?.value !== '1') {
|
||||
<span class="transition-transform group-hover:-translate-x-0.5">←</span>
|
||||
Back to the catalogue
|
||||
</a>
|
||||
<div class="font-display italic text-[var(--mauve)] text-xs tracking-[0.3em] uppercase mb-2">Curator's desk</div>
|
||||
<div class="font-display italic text-[var(--mauve)] text-xs tracking-[0.3em] uppercase mb-2">Artist's desk</div>
|
||||
<h1 class="font-display italic font-semibold text-[var(--text)] text-4xl md:text-5xl tracking-tight leading-[1.05]">
|
||||
{title}
|
||||
</h1>
|
||||
|
||||
@@ -105,10 +105,6 @@ const year = new Date().getFullYear();
|
||||
)}
|
||||
</a>
|
||||
|
||||
<div class="flex-1 hidden md:flex items-end justify-center pb-1">
|
||||
<span class="font-display italic text-[var(--subtext0)] text-sm tracking-wider">— exhibition est. {year} —</span>
|
||||
</div>
|
||||
|
||||
<div class="flex flex-wrap items-center gap-3 justify-start md:justify-end">
|
||||
<Search client:load />
|
||||
{isAdmin && (
|
||||
@@ -116,10 +112,10 @@ const year = new Date().getFullYear();
|
||||
<a
|
||||
href="/admin"
|
||||
class="chip chip-accent uppercase"
|
||||
title="Signed in as curator"
|
||||
title="Signed in as artist"
|
||||
>
|
||||
<span class="w-1.5 h-1.5 rounded-full bg-[var(--rosewater)] animate-pulse"></span>
|
||||
Curator
|
||||
Artist
|
||||
</a>
|
||||
<LogoutButton client:load />
|
||||
</div>
|
||||
|
||||
Reference in New Issue
Block a user